Transaction 09390efac7ce1556e6551f6822d9c882d78e9455fba51b3d43888c609f5b79d6

1 Input
2 Outputs
  • 09390efac7ce1556e6551f6822d9c882d78e9455fba51b3d43888c609f5b79d6:0
  • value  4462936
    address  1FfSgpYP9yiQQcb1R7NSYRBBFPb5JwmJAd
  • 09390efac7ce1556e6551f6822d9c882d78e9455fba51b3d43888c609f5b79d6:1
  • value  6151002
    address  1BMNYQX2GB3fBPjsgspjqKF8u2ACZsTkpF